While they work to solve the murder cases that [&#8230;]]]></description><content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Shattered is a Canadian police procedural series. The main character is a tough, smart homicide detective in Vancouver who suffers from dissociative identity disorder, also known as multiple personality disorder.</p><p>In the first moments of the series, Ben is bonded in blood to his determined friend. While they work to solve the murder cases that cross their desk daily, Ben copes with the fascinating complexities of his secret disorder, and the uncertainty of never knowing which alternate personality will surface, or when.</p>]]></content:encoded><wfw:commentRss>https://eng.sohib21.ink/tvshows/shattered/feed/</wfw:commentRss><slash:comments>0</slash:comments><post-id xmlns="com-wordpress:feed-additions:1">208872</post-id></item><item><title>jPod</title><link>https://eng.sohib21.ink/tvshows/jpod/</link><comments>https://eng.sohib21.ink/tvshows/jpod/#respond</comments><dc:creator><![CDATA[]]></dc:creator><pubDate>Tue, 17 Mar 2026 08:20:00 +0000</pubDate><guid isPermaLink="false">https://eng.sohib21.ink/tvshows/jpod/</guid><description><![CDATA[jPod is a comedic television series based on Douglas Coupland’s novel of the same name. However, [&#8230;]]]></description><content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>jPod is a comedic television series based on Douglas Coupland’s novel of the same name. It premiered on CBC Television on January 8, 2008. Starting with the fifth episode, the show began airing Fridays at 9:00.</p><p>On April 4, 2008, it was announced that the CBC had cancelled the show because of low ratings. However, all but one of the remaining episodes aired. The cancellation of jPod sparked a fan-led protest.</p><p>The show&#8217;s opening title theme is Flutter by Bonobo. Produced by I’m Feeling Lucky Productions for the CBC, jPod was created by Douglas Coupland and Michael MacLennan. Coupland also co-wrote many of season one’s episodes.</p>]]></content:encoded><wfw:commentRss>https://eng.sohib21.ink/tvshows/jpod/feed/</wfw:commentRss><slash:comments>0</slash:comments><post-id xmlns="com-wordpress:feed-additions:1">197933</post-id></item></channel></rss>
